Following on from the ongoing discussion on who has been the best signing over the last decade how about we look at the worst?

 

This could be interesting.

 

Let's narrow it down a little...

 

Jean Alain Boumsong

Brought in from Rangers by Souness for £8 million in a very dodgy deal which was looked at by the Stevens inquiry into corruption in football. He had the odd okay game but on the whole he was appalling.

 

Albert Luque

A Freddy Shepherd special, £9.5 million from Deportivo La Coruña in August 2005, looked promising for a few minutes on début against Manchester United until he tore his hamstring against Fulham a week later. Not much of note after that other than injuries. This deal was also looked at by the Stevens inquiry. Will forever be remembered for 'wrapping it up' against the Mackems when we demolished them 4-1.

 

Michael Owen

Another Freddy Shepherd special, £17 million from Real Madrid, vast wages, wanted to sign for Liverpool really, spineless bastard, worst captain in the history of the club. 26 league goals in 4 season and captained us to relegation.

 

Joey Barton

A season of a half of good form doesn't make up for the rest of his time at the club which was filled with injuries, off the field problems and time at Her Majesty's pleasure. Total nutjob, very good football when his head is in the right place.

 

Alan Smith

Signed in August 2007 for £6 million from Manchester United on high wages, no longer the player he used to be and not up to Premier League football, had a few decent games in the Championship, finally off the wage bill at the end of last season, now sits on the bench in League 1.

 

Ignacio María González

Who? Signed on loan after Dennis Wise watched a clip of him on youtube and as a favour for an agent in South America. He made two appearances before a so called injury ruled him out for the rest of his loan period. Unwillingly at the heart of massive problems for the club which ended up with Kevin Keegan stepping down as manager, the subsequent Premier League tribunal found he was signed against the wishes of Keegan.

 

Nile Ranger

Brought in having been released by Southampton having served in a Young Offender's Institute for his part in an armed robbery. He's shown promise at times but his attitude and behaviour have been awful for the majority of times. Genuinely believes he is a gangster.

 

Francisco Jiménez Tejada (Xisco)

Signed for £5.7 million from our friends at Deportivo La Coruña in summer 2008, scored on his début in a horrible defeat against Hull City. Made less than 10 appearances in his 4 years at the club, still picks up his (rumoured) extortionate £50,000 a week wage packet.

 

Other notable mentions go to Aaron Spear, Ben Tozer, Sol Campbell, Samuel Adjei, Lamine Diatta, Ronny Johnsen, Stephen Ireland and Giuseppe Rossi.
